Biography of Prince Naseem Hamed
Prince Naseem Hamed, born on 12th February 1974 in Sheffield, England, is a former professional boxer known for his unconventional style and showmanship. Raised in a Yemeni family, Hamed's journey into boxing began at a young age, quickly rising through the ranks to become one of the most talked-about fighters of his time. His unique fighting style, characterized by agility, power, and flamboyance, earned him the nickname "Prince" and a legion of fans worldwide.

Career Highlights of Prince Naseem Hamed
Naseem Hamed's career was marked by numerous accolades, including being a world champion in the featherweight division. He made his professional debut in 1992, quickly garnering attention with his unorthodox approach and knockout power. Hamed's most notable victories include defeating Steve Robinson in 1995 to capture the WBO featherweight title and retaining it against numerous challengers such as Kevin Kelley and Wilfredo Vasquez.

Biography of Diddy
Sean John Combs, widely known as Diddy, was born on November 4, 1969, in Harlem, New York. An influential figure in the music industry, Diddy is a rapper, producer, and entrepreneur who has played a pivotal role in shaping hip-hop culture. He began his career in the early 1990s, working at Uptown Records before founding his own label, Bad Boy Records, in 1993. Under his leadership, Bad Boy Records became a powerhouse, launching the careers of artists like The Notorious B.I.G. and Mase.

Career Highlights of Diddy
Diddy's career is a testament to his versatility and vision. He achieved commercial success with his debut album "No Way Out" in 1997, which won a Grammy Award for Best Rap Album. Beyond music, Diddy ventured into fashion with his Sean John clothing line, television production with shows like "Making the Band," and even launched a successful vodka brand, Cîroc. His ability to diversify his portfolio has made him a respected figure in both music and business.
